  • Frost Brown Todd Columbus Attorney Samantha Quimby Named WTR Global Leader

Only Columbus private practice lawyer included on inaugural list

The head of Frost Brown Todd’s (FBT) trademark law group, Member Samantha (Sam) Quimby, is the only Columbus private-practice attorney named a World Trademark Review (WTR) Global Leader. According to WTR, this first-ever listing of just over 600 attorneys from across the globe are considered an elite group, not only exhibiting “expertise and experience creating, protecting, managing and enforcing critical brand rights, but also the ability to innovate, inspire and go above and beyond for their clients.”. This recognition comes on the heels of Quimby’s consistent ranking in the gold band of the World Trademark Review 1000 (WTR 1000) since 2015.

Quimby represents both domestic and global clients in a wide array of trademark matters such as trademark prosecution, counseling, licensing, enforcement and litigation, including the defense and prosecution of inter partes proceedings before the Trademark Trial and Appeal Board.  In addition, Sam assists clients with anti-counterfeiting measures in both the U.S. and abroad, including ongoing enforcement efforts for one of the world’s most recognizable collegiate brands. Quimby also handles domain name enforcement for many notable clients.

She received both her Juris Doctor and Master of Laws in Business and Taxation from Capital University.
